Method: Lab::Drivers::WorkstationDriver#copy_to

Defined in:
lib/lab/driver/workstation_driver.rb

#copy_to(from, to) ⇒ Object



178
179
180
181
182
183
184
185
186
187
188
# File 'lib/lab/driver/workstation_driver.rb', line 178

def copy_to(from, to)
  from = filter_input(from)
  to = filter_input(to)
  if @tools
    vmrunstr = "vmrun -T ws -gu #{@vm_user} -gp #{@vm_pass} copyFileFromHostToGuest " +
      "\'#{@location}\' \'#{from}\' \'#{to}\'"
    system_command(vmrunstr)
  else
    scp_to(from, to)
  end
end